Newcomb Earns League Honors After 3-Hit Shutout
Sophomore lefthander Sean Newcomb collected his second America East weekly accolade of the season on Monday afternoon as he was named the Pitcher of the Week after recording a complete game three-hit shutout of the league leading Maine Black Bears on Sunday.
Newcomb pitched his first complete game of the season and the first nine-inning complete game of his career at Hartford. The complete game is also the second of the season with freshman Kyle Gauthier completing a seven-inning game against UMBC on April 6 to earn his first victory of the season.
Newcomb allowed just three hits in Sunday's 1-0 shutout as he earned his team leading fourth victory of the season. In his 10 appearances in 2013, he has allowed 31 runs with 23 of them earned, pitching a total of 53 innings. He has also struck out a career-high 72 batters, which entering the weekend series at Maine ranked him third in the nation with an average of 13.3 strikeouts per nine innings.
